Boattest.com Review

Overview

The Grady White 370 Express is a versatile 36-foot 7-inch blue water sports fisherman and family cruiser designed to accommodate both serious anglers and cruising families. With a beam of 13 feet 2 inches and a draft of 29 inches, this model serves as an excellent upgrade for center console owners seeking more fishing capabilities and comfort, as well as a practical downsizing option for owners of larger vessels. Its design balances functionality and comfort, making it suitable for extended offshore fishing trips or weekend family getaways.

Cockpit and Exterior Features

The heart of the 370 Express is its spacious cockpit, measuring 8 feet 10 inches wide and 6 feet 1 inch from the transom bolster to the bait prep station, providing ample room for three anglers to work simultaneously or for hosting social gatherings. A portside optional side door facilitates boarding from floating docks. The starboard bait prep station includes a 48-gallon insulated live well, a freshwater sink, and lockable tackle storage beneath. To port, an elevated seat with a footrest conceals either an electric grill or an optional 55-quart freezer. Additional features include a cutting surface with a trash/storage bin, a centrally located 291-quart insulated and refrigerated fish box with internal lighting and overboard drainage, and conveniently placed battery switches, fuel shutoff valves, and washdown hose. The transom houses a fold-down bench seat that swings up for easy access to seacocks, levers, tanks, and pumps, as well as a large hatch providing access to the standard 8-kilowatt diesel generator with a 23-gallon fuel capacity. Shore power connections and freshwater engine flushing ports are also located near the transom door. The foredeck features twin cabin hatches and a standard Lumar windlass with foot controls and a helm remote. Side decks are sufficiently wide with grab rails on the hardtop to aid forward movement. Optional outriggers and rod holders integrated into the hardtop frame enhance fishing capabilities.

Bridge Deck and Helm

The bridge deck demonstrates Grady White's commitment to functionality and family-friendly design. The full-height windshield, constructed of one piece of tempered glass within a structural aluminum frame, offers unobstructed visibility with a power vent at the bottom center. The raised centerline helm provides 360-degree visibility and features a deluxe platinum captain's chair with plush upholstery, swivel capability, fold-up bolsters, armrests, and adjustable height and fore-aft positioning. Starboard seating is highly configurable, accommodating up to four and a half people with options to convert between a dinette with a stowaway table, chaise lounge, settee, or forward-facing seat. To port, another raised seat complements padded gunwales leading to the cabin entry. The electronics panel is protected and raises at the push of a button, offering ample space for multiple screens. Additional storage includes a net beneath the steering wheel and lockable drawers in the starboard lounge seat base. The hardtop incorporates a sunroof, rod racks, two lockers, zippered life jacket storage, a secured first aid kit, and spreader lights for nighttime fishing. Optional hardtop upgrades provide further amenities.

Interior Living Spaces

Below decks, the 370 Express offers a well-equipped cabin with numerous standard features. The teak and holly sole adds a classic touch. To port, the galley includes a sink, electric glass stovetop, Corian countertops, refrigerator and freezer with ice maker, microwave oven, and abundant storage above and below the counters. Opposite the galley is a cozy dinette with a high-gloss cherry wood table that lowers to create a sleeping berth for two. A 28-inch flat-screen television is mounted on the aft bulkhead, accompanied by a full stereo system with six speakers and Bluetooth connectivity. The forward berth is fully separated by a privacy curtain and offers under-berth storage. A crawl-in mid-cabin located aft beneath the bridge deck provides a mattress large enough for two and includes six overhead rod racks. The boat features a stand-up head with a Vacuflush toilet and a separate shower stall, an uncommon amenity in this size class. Additional comforts include an 11-gallon hot water heater, 54 gallons of fresh water capacity, and a standard 16,000 BTU air conditioning system with vents both at the helm and below deck.

Power and Performance

The test vessel was powered by triple Yamaha 300 horsepower V6 4.2-liter four-stroke outboards, each turning 15.5 by 17-inch saltwater series 2 SDS stainless steel propellers. With two people aboard, 155 gallons of fuel, and test gear, the estimated test weight was 17,918 pounds. The 370 Express achieved a top speed of 48.3 miles per hour at 5,800 RPM. Its best cruise speed was recorded at 26.2 miles per hour at 3,500 RPM, yielding approximately one mile per gallon and a range of 313 statute miles with a 10% fuel reserve from the total 344-gallon capacity. Acceleration was brisk, with the boat planing in 3.8 seconds, reaching 20 mph shortly after, and hitting 30 mph in 6.9 seconds. Tested in mild conditions with about one-foot chop and 10 mph gusting winds, the boat exhibited a solid, stable ride that inspires confidence in rougher seas. Docking is facilitated by a standard bow thruster, with an optional Helm Master Joystick system available for enhanced maneuverability.

Conclusion

The Grady White 370 Express combines ample cockpit space, thoughtful family-friendly features, and robust offshore performance in a well-crafted package. Its spacious and functional cockpit, versatile bridge deck, and comfortable interior accommodations make it suitable for both serious anglers and families seeking weekend cruising adventures. Powered by reliable triple outboards and equipped with practical amenities such as a diesel generator, air conditioning, and advanced electronics, the 370 Express is well-prepared for blue water excursions and extended stays offshore.
